Introduction: Antibiotics are drugs used to treat infections caused by bacteria. In the last few decades, the use of antibiotics has increased remarkably. However, it results in various problems and become a global threat. One of the problems that will occur is the irrational treatment of antibiotics that causes antibiotics resistance. This predicament increases every year because of the lack of public knowledge about the appropriate use of antibiotics. The purpose of this study is to evaluate the public knowledge level on DAGUSIBU of antibiotics in RT 05 RW 11 Bojong Menteng Village, Rawalumbu District, Bekasi City, based on demographic characteristics (gender, age, occupation, and education). Methods: The research design of this study is cross-sectional with the type of descriptive-analytic research. The data are collected from 77 respondents from RT 05 RW 11 follows the inclusion and exclusion criteria. The researcher obtains the primary data from the research instruments in the form of questionnaires that have been tested for validation and reliability. Results: This study on the evaluation of the public knowledge level on DAGUSIBU of antibiotics are according to demographic characteristics, most of the respondents were female (63.6%), pre-elderly (46.7%), secondary education (53.2%), and unemployed (57.1%). Furthermore, based on the evaluation of how to get antibiotics, with sufficient knowledge (37.7%), how to use antibiotics, with insufficient knowledge (35.0%), how to store antibiotics, with proper knowledge (48.0%), and how to dispose of antibiotics, with sufficient knowledge (54.5%). Conclusion: This study reveals that the public knowledge level of RT 05 RW 11 on DAGUSIBU of antibiotics is sufficient.
